Cyberpunk 2077 Already Rated by “Vast Majority” Of Rating Boards Around the World

The developer shares an update on the upcoming RPG.

Posted By | On 09th, Apr. 2020

cyberpunk 2077

With the COVID-19 pandemic bringing the world to a standstill, its impact has also been felt in the games industry, and from remote work to retail issues to pending rating reviews, there are various reasons that have led to several upcoming games getting delayed. However, it seems like – at least as far as the latter is concerned – CD Projekt RED’s upcoming Cyberpunk 2077 is on track.

Adam Badowski, studio head of CD Projekt RED, recently took to Twitter, and as a follow up to his recent update about the game having been sent out for review to rating boards, provided another update. According to Badowski, Cyberpunk 2077 has already been reviewed and handed age ratings by “the vast majority of rating boards” around the world. As a crucial step toward launch for any game, that’s an important milestone.

Recently, CD Projekt RED also said that they are still confident about hitting the game’s scheduled September launch date, and that they are well-positioned to tackle any forthcoming challenges, in spite of having switched to remote work.

Cyberpunk 2077 is due out for PS4, Xbox One, PC, and Stadia on September 17.
